I used my desktop last night with no issues.
Started it up this morning and no joy !
This is a home built desktop about  1.5 years old
Asus Prime X570 Pro Mobo
AMD Ryzen CPU...I think its's a 3700 3.6 GB
G Skill RAM 32 GB
M.2 512 GB. HD

When I push the start button the fans and RGB all light up and run, the " Boot "  LED on mobo comes on and stays lit.
I get no activity light light blinking on the case or the usual sounds of it thinking( starting).
No beeps, no monitor activity , except one monitor will have the blue power light , the other orange.
I switched the RAM to the other set of rails and the computer does a short start cycle, shuts off and repeats, with no monitor activity.

How do I proceed to ...I don't have any spare memory sticks.
I think it could be the M.2 drive but not sure.

HEP !
